Transaction 913856150470e59dd6f09be1674aa0efc41f2c04017847dd9078d5912aea495d

1 Input
2 Outputs
  • 913856150470e59dd6f09be1674aa0efc41f2c04017847dd9078d5912aea495d:0
  • value  14300000
    address  1FAfXND8vhdDoXTh4KyZdzwcMqBLT3ZEPr
  • 913856150470e59dd6f09be1674aa0efc41f2c04017847dd9078d5912aea495d:1
  • value  2348059686
    address  3KwdiRgBebQhFBW6H39BLUnuNPtiDTxm1R